I really love FreeCommander. I like to move files from a media card such as photos to a network drive on my home network. On one of my computers the I drag the files across and it "cuts" them from the origin location. On my other machine, when I drag the files it "copies" the files and leaves them on the origin location.
Both machines are XP Pro and are running 2008.06c version.
Where can I change this setting?

1st: Why don't you use the updated version 2009.02a?
2nd: Compare the settings files FreeCommander.ini.
3rd: As you drag&drop press CTRL to copy, and SHIFT to move.
4th: Use the F5 or F6 hotkeys in FreeCommander.
5th: When you drag&drop in the same drive, the files will be moved. And if you drag&drop in different drive, the files will be copied.
